So I did a little digging, apparently Quora has a “Be Nice” policy.

Be Nice, Be Respectful. On Quora, people should (1) not make attacks or otherwise disparage other users or their content, (2) be respectful and considerate, and assume that other people on the site are also trying to make it a great resource, (3) respect opposing or differing opinions, beliefs and conclusions, (4) try to listen to and understand others you may disagree with, (5), avoid profane, offensive, and sex-related language when possible, and (6) encourage others on the site to also be welcoming and respectful.
